#b325e5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b325e5 is composed of 70.2% red, 14.5%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.8% cyan, 83.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 284.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 52.2%. #b325e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aff with #6700cb.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#b325e5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08010a is the darkest color, while #fcf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b325e5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868387 is the less saturated color, while #bc12f8 is the most saturated one.
